Instructions for Professional Results

  1. Plan the Application: Apply between July and August, ideally 4 to 6 weeks after Step 2.
  2. Prepare for Spreading: Apply the fertilizer to the soil at a rate of 3.3 kg / 100 m².
  3. The Cross-Pattern Technique: Make two perpendicular passes using half the required amount each time for uniform coverage.
  4. Activate the Product: Water your lawn immediately after application. Water is the essential vehicle for nutrient release in the summer.
  5. Safety First: Rake any accidental spills to spread them evenly and avoid burning the roots.

Botanix Expert Tips

  • Strategic Mowing Height: During intense heat, keep your lawn at a height of 8 to 10 cm (3 to 4 in). Longer grass shades the soil, significantly reducing heat stress and conserving moisture.
  • Water Management: Opt for deep, less frequent watering (early in the morning) to encourage roots to grow deeper for moisture.
  • Eco-Responsibility: Always follow prescribed doses to prevent mineral leaching into groundwater during heavy summer storms.
